What do we do under our Gold Service
Frame and Forks - cleaned, inspected, checked for alignment/damage.
Wheels - tyres, spokes, hubs and rims checked for damage. Hubs are checked for play and adjusted as required. Wheels are then re-trued laterally to exacting standards. Specialist wheels may incur a supplementary charge for truing.
Headset - checked for free movement and adjusted as necessary.
Bottom Bracket - checked for free movement and adjusted as necessary.
Drive Train - Chainset, front and rear derailleur, chain and cassette are removed and inspected. Where they can still be used each part visits our bio-remediating washer and all parts are deep cleaned.
Brakes - brake callipers are removed and cleaned if possible and adjustments are made to ensure correct operation.
Fixings - All parts including new cables, outers and fixings are fitted, set up and tightened to correct torque settings as the service is progressed.
Seized Parts - We can find items such as seatposts, bottom brackets or quill stems are seized in place. If we find a part is firmly held in place we will not automatically try to move it. Where operation is not compromised we will leave it in situ. Seized parts can often be freed but the effort can be intensive and may require significant extra labour costs. Freeing a seized part is not included in the cost of any of our standard services.
Common Service Parts - items including cables, outers, brake pads, chains and smaller items will always be changed at our discretion.
Finally - We run through the cycle with a torque wrench to ensure all fixings are tight and the cycle passes a final safety inspection. We lastly test ride your cycle to check that it's running properly and that we're happy to let it go.
